Since they are not TV or Movies, what is the best way to add them to my library (or can this even be done). Some are shorts from movies (ie. MegaMind or Cars) and some are not associated with a particular film (ie. Pixar Shorts).

Is there anyone out there that has found a way to accomplish this? Since this will be setup on my kids XBMC box, it will need to be as easy to navigate as possible (my 3 & 5 year olds will be the primary users).
themoviedb.org lists a Pixar short vol 1, Megamind: The Button of Doom 16 minute short, and Cars toon Mater's tall tales. So if any of those are them, they're movies and can be set up as such. If not all there, you could contribute them to their database and have them for yourself and others.

Or you can make your own nfo for each and then scrape local to get them in.

If you have other movies setup for the kids already, then it can be just as easy as that for these. What you want can be done, and fairly easily, let know if you need help.
If you're in a rush... throw them in with the full feature as a trailer. Instead of trying get .nfo for small stuff.... I occasionally throw them all into one directory outside the library and they get seen at random through Cinema Experience as a short before the movie.
